Decorative plaster pedestal of <em>The Brook</em> (1901)
A decorative plaster pedestal of The Brook (1901), a sculpture by Isidore Konti. This sculpture was Konti’s initial conception for a lost marble fountain at Samuel Untermyer’s estate in Yonkers. The pedestal is a cast plaster bell-shaped, hollow form with a flat top made of wooden slats. Surrounding the exterior of the pedestal is a relief depicting several putti interacting with water animals (ducks, fish)
